Weatherproof Bifold Door Repairs: Ensuring Longevity and Performance
Bifold doors function as a practical and visual component in residential and commercial areas. Their ability to fold away and produce a smooth transition between indoor and outdoor living areas has actually made them a popular option among house owners and designers alike. Nevertheless, over time, these doors might need repair and maintenance, particularly when it pertains to weatherproofing. In this post, we will look into the importance of weatherproof bifold door repairs, common issues homeowners face, and practical solutions to keep these doors in ideal condition.
Why Weatherproofing Matters
Weatherproofing is the practice of sealing exterior doors to prevent rain, wind, and severe temperatures from infiltrating a structure. Bifold doors, with their numerous panels and movable tracks, can be especially susceptible to weather-related problems. Guaranteeing that these openings are correctly sealed not only improves energy effectiveness but also prolongs the lifespan of the doors.

Typical Issues with Bifold Doors
Despite their long lasting style, bifold door track repair doors can encounter a number of common problems that jeopardize their weatherproofing effectiveness. Comprehending these concerns is the very first step to effective repairs.
1. Warping of Panels
Summary: Wood or composite products can warp due to modifications in temperature and moisture levels.
Indications: Gaps between panels or trouble sliding the door open and closed.
2. Harmed Seals
Overview: Weather removing along the edges of the door can use down or end up being harmed with time.
Signs: Visible gaps, drafts, or water infiltration during rain.
3. Misaligned Tracks
Overview: Constant use can cause the tracks to misalign, leading to bad door operation.
Signs: Doors that stick or do closed efficiently.
4. Rusted Hardware
Overview: Metal parts can rust in damp environments, resulting in additional problems.
Indications: Difficulty in running the door or visible rust on hinges and screws.
5. Damaged Glazing
Introduction: The glass panels in bifold doors can crack or chip due to impact or temperature level fluctuations.
Signs: Visible damage to glass and potential reduction in energy performance.
Actions for Effective Bifold Door Repairs
When tackling weatherproof bifold door repairs, an organized approach can streamline the procedure. Here’s a detailed guide:
Materials Needed
- Replacement weather removing
- Screwdriver set
- Lubricant (silicone-based)
- Wood filler or sealant (for wood doors)
- Replacement panels (if needed)
- Glass repair kit or replacement glass
Repair Steps
Evaluate the Damage: Carefully examine each element– the panels, seals, tracks, and hardware– to comprehend what needs repair.
Straighten the Tracks:
- Remove the door from the tracks following the producer’s instructions.
- Change the tracks, using a level to guarantee they are effectively lined up.
- Reattach the door and test for smooth operation.
Replace Damaged Seals:
- Remove old weather condition removing.
- Clean the surface area thoroughly.
- Procedure and cut replacement strips to fit, applying them equally.
Repair or Replace Warped Panels:
- For small warping, use wood filler to flatten affected locations. Sand it down for a smooth finish.
- In cases of extreme warping, think about replacing the entire panel.
Tend to Rusted Hardware:
- Remove rust from hinges and tracks utilizing sandpaper or a wire brush.
- Apply lube to guarantee smooth motion.
Fix Glazing Issues:
- For minor chips, utilize a glass repair set.
- In case of an extreme fracture, replace the entire glass panel.
Final Inspection: After repairs, close the bifold doors to ensure they seal appropriately. Look for any staying drafts by running your hand along the seams.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. How frequently should I weatherproof my bifold doors?
It’s advised to check and keep your bifold door maintaining tips doors every 3 to 6 months, specifically in areas with severe weather condition modifications.
2. Can I do weatherproofing repairs myself?
Yes, lots of bifold door trouble door repairs can be done by property owners. Nevertheless, for extensive repairs (like glass replacement), hiring a professional is a good idea.
3. What type of weather stripping should I utilize?
Choose a durable, moisture-resistant weather condition removing product, such as rubber or foam, particularly created for exterior doors.
4. How can I avoid my bifold doors from warping?
Guarantee your doors are made from quality materials fit for your climate. Furthermore, maintaining humidity levels inside your home can help prevent warping.

5. Is it required to replace my bifold doors if repairs are significant?
Not necessarily. Many issues can be repaired with correct repairs. Nevertheless, if the structural integrity is compromised, replacement might be the safer alternative.
